The forum is generally organized into several major categories. You'll find sections dedicated to PC hardware, gaming, general discussion, and even off-topic areas where you can chat about anything and everything. The main forums are usually categorized into more specific sub-forums. For example, within the PC hardware section, you'll find sub-forums for CPUs, GPUs, motherboards, storage, and so on. This makes it easy to find the information you're looking for, whether you're trying to decide between different graphics cards or troubleshoot a problem with your RAM. If you're experiencing issues with your PC, the forums are your go-to resource for getting help. When you're facing a problem, the first step is to thoroughly describe it. Be as detailed as possible when you post your issue. Include information about your hardware, operating system, the specific error messages you're seeing, and what you've already tried to fix the problem. The more information you provide, the better equipped the community will be to help you.
